Page 1
Обычно, слово Шпаргалка звучит как что-то запрещенное. В справочнике по программированию шпаргалка - это то, что используется для быстрой справки или для того, чтобы узнать что-то слишком конкретное без каких-либо подробностей, в основном коды, синтаксис или формулы. Таким образом, это руководство предназначено для быстрого ознакомления с некоторыми командами, кодами и синтаксисом Postman. Обратите внимание, что весь синтаксис и код, используемые здесь, соответствуют последнему стилю написания кодов/тестов в Postman.
Для более подробной информации вы можете посетить сайт: https://learning.getpostman.com/docs/postman/scripts/test_examples/
Переменные
Коды для работы с окружением и переменными
Установка переменных
Глобальные переменные
pm.globals.set('variable name', "value");Локальная переменная
var variable_name = value;Переменная среды
pm.environment.set('variable_name' , 'value');Получение переменных
Глобальные переменные
pm.globals.get('variable_name');Переменная среды
pm.environment.get('varibable_name');Переменная данных
Локальная переменная
Очистка переменных
Глобальные переменные (только одна)
Глобальные переменные (все)
Переменная среды (только одна)
Переменная среды (все)
Ассерты
Ответ
Различные коды относящиеся к ответам запроса
Ответ содержит строку
Тело ответа равно строке
Статус код
Код, относящийся к статус кодам в Postman
Один статус код
Несколько статус кодов
Время ответа
Проверка значения JSON
Заголовок содержит Content-Type
Ответ содержит куки sessionID
Тело ответа
Код относящийся к телу ответа
Точное совпадение
Частичное совпадение
Отправить асинхронный запрос
JSON ответ
Распарсить тело
Проверить количество массивов в ответе
Проверить конкретное значение внутри массива
В этом примере проверяется конкретный номер ISBN среди всех книг, полученных в ответе, и возвращается значение true, если оно найдено.
В двух приведенных выше примерах использовался Javascript, поскольку Postman Sandbox работает с javascript. Этот код не имеет конкретного отношения к Postman.
Проверить значение
Преобразование тела XML в объект JSON
Рабочие процессы
Установка следующего запроса
Прекратить выполнение запроса
Библеотека ассертов Chai
Найти число в массиве
Проверить, пустой ли массив
Переведено командой QApedia. Еще больше переведенных статей вы найдете на нашем телеграм-канале.
Last updated
Was this helpful?